113 cm to Inches: A Mathematical Conversion Journey



The conversion of units is a fundamental concept in mathematics and science. It's crucial for accurate measurements and comparisons, bridging the gap between different systems. While we may use centimeters in everyday life for measuring lengths in many parts of the world, inches remain prevalent in other contexts, particularly in the United States and in certain engineering applications. Therefore, understanding how to convert between centimeters (cm) and inches (in) is a practical skill with far-reaching implications. This article will delve into the mathematical process of converting 113 centimeters to inches, providing a step-by-step guide accessible to all, regardless of mathematical background.

Understanding the Fundamentals: Metric and Imperial Systems

Before we embark on the conversion, it's vital to briefly touch upon the two systems involved: the metric system and the imperial system. The metric system, also known as the International System of Units (SI), is a decimal system based on powers of ten. Its base unit of length is the meter (m). Centimeters are a subdivision of the meter: 1 meter equals 100 centimeters (1 m = 100 cm). The imperial system, predominantly used in the United States, employs units like inches, feet, yards, and miles. These units don't share a simple decimal relationship.

Converting 113 cm to Inches: A Step-by-Step Approach

Now, let's apply our knowledge to convert 113 cm to inches. We'll use the conversion factor as a ratio to facilitate the conversion. The fundamental principle is to set up a proportion, ensuring that the units cancel out, leaving us with the desired unit (inches).

Step 1: Set up the Proportion

We start by setting up a proportion using the conversion factor:

(113 cm) (1 in / 2.54 cm) = x in

Here:

113 cm is the value we want to convert.
1 in / 2.54 cm is our conversion factor, expressed as a fraction. Notice how the "cm" unit is in the denominator of the fraction, allowing it to cancel out with the "cm" unit in 113 cm.
x in represents the unknown value in inches that we aim to calculate.

Step 2: Canceling Units

The crucial step is to cancel out the common units (centimeters) in the equation:

(113) (1 in / 2.54) = x in

Notice how the "cm" units cancel each other, leaving only "inches" as the remaining unit.

Step 3: Performing the Calculation

Now, we perform the arithmetic calculation:

(113 / 2.54) in = x in

x ≈ 44.488 in

Therefore, 113 centimeters is approximately equal to 44.488 inches.

Step 4: Rounding the Result

The result we obtained (44.488 in) contains more decimal places than are typically needed. Depending on the required level of precision, we can round the value. Rounding to one decimal place, we get 44.5 inches. Rounding to the nearest whole number, we obtain 44 inches. The level of precision depends on the context of the measurement.
